The information is here in the docs.
You need to add either a user_id parameter or a screen_name parameter to your http://api.twitter.com/1.1/statuses/user_timeline.json request, and that's all.
Example as provided in the documentation:
https://api.twitter.com/1.1/statuses/user_timeline.json?screen_name=twitterapi

I am fairly sure that the problem is that the data source methods (numberOfRowsInSection,
cellForRowAtIndexPath) are called before the background thread has finished and
filled the jsonArray. Therefore you have to reload the table view when the background
thread has finished:
- (void)viewDidLoad
{
[super viewDidLoad];
dispatch_async(kBgQueue, ^{
NSData *data = [NSData dataWithContentsOfURL:jsonTest];
NSError *error;
NSArray *tmpArray = [NSJSONSerialization JSONObjectWithData:data options:kNilOptions error:&error];
dispatch_sync(dispatch_get_main_queue(), ^{
// Assign new data to data source and reload the table view:
jsonArray = tmpArray;
[self.metaTableView reloadData];
});
});
}
So the table view would be empty initially, and reloaded later when the data has
arrived.
